Tortoiseshell From Specsavers
Specsavers have tortoiseshell glasses, brand Ravello, to buy in store not on line. Straight sides.
They also offer a try it on virtually. About ninety pounds. Prescription lenses. Scratch resistant surface. Case and cloth. Get tested in their premises.
Leopard Patter From Vooglam
Cheaper ones, leopard with distinctive circles and gaps between them, rather than tortoiseshell which to me looked brown with black splodges, about ten pounds or less (prices were jumping when I was online - if you sign up you get a reduction) from another company, Vooglam.
At about ten pounds a pair, you could afford them to go with one outfit, even if you had a second more neutral pair to go with more outfits.
